Description Doran Moppert 2020-10-14 23:57:46 UTC
An issue was discovered in ManagedClusterView API, that could allow secrets to be disclosed to users without the correct permissions.  Views created for an admin user would be made available for a short time to users with only view permission.  In this short time window the user with view permission could read cluster secrets that should only be disclosed to admin users.
